Changes highlighted in yellow are <br /> based on agency comments after First Reading. <br /> Intergovernmental Coordination Element <br /> Policy 3U: The City shall coordinate the planning of potable water and sanitary sewer <br /> facilities, water supply sources, demands, other services and level-of- <br /> service standards with the North Miami Beach Utility, Miami-Dade County <br /> WASD, Miami-Dade County Department of Environmental Resource:, <br /> Management Regulatory and Economic Resources, South Florida Water <br /> Management District, and through the 2013 Lower East Coast Water Supply <br /> Plan Update, as necessary. <br /> Policy 3Y: The City will coordinate with the South Florida Water Management District <br /> concerning its jurisdictional authority as necessary and support its efforts <br /> concerning the 2013 Lower East Coast Water Supply Plan Update, <br /> ACCELER8 Everglades and CERP and the Biscayne Bay Coastal <br /> Wetlands Project to protect an Outstanding Florida Water— Biscayne Bay. <br /> Objective 5: Support climate change and sea level rise initiatives. <br /> Policy 45k Support the M-D Water and Sewer Department and South Florida Water <br /> Management District in any efforts to evaluate the consequences of sea <br /> level rise, changing rainfall and storm patterns, temperature effects, and <br /> cumulative impacts to existing structures and existing legal uses. <br /> Policy 258 : Participate in the Southeast Florida Regional Climate Change Compact to <br /> support regional planning efforts and initiatives to adapt to rising sea level <br /> in the LEC Planning Area. <br /> Policy 35C: Work collaboratively with the NMB Utility, M-D Water and Sewer <br /> Department, other utilities and South Florida Water Management District to <br /> identify the utility wellfields and other users at potential risk of saltwater <br /> intrusion within the LEC Planning Area. <br /> Monitoring Measure: The City may enact legislation supporting the efforts of the <br /> MDWASD and SFWMD to evaluate climate change and its impacts. <br /> 5 <br />
